LOS ANGELES — PPG Automotive Refinish recently launched a new brand for its line of custom finishes. The new Vibrance Collection will showcase what the company described as “hot colors, unique pigments and special-effect finishes,” as well as a line of special primers, clears and detailing products.

PPG unveiled Vibrance Collection on April 1 at the Petersen Automotive Museum in Los Angeles, which showcases one of the world’s finest collections of classic hot rods and vintage motorcycles.

With the growing trend toward special-effect finishes in aftermarket segments such as motorcycles, street rods, custom cars, trucks and sport compacts, and increasingly in OEM, Mark Rapson, brand manager, PPG Collision Refinish, North America, said PPG recognized the significance of custom finishes.

“Because PPG is a world leader in automotive finishes, we have great access and insight into the development of new and exciting pigmentations,” said Rapson. “We have specifically chosen and developed some of the hottest colors and special effects for this new brand and we believe that it will create a lot of industry excitement.

PPG is also finalizing a new co-branding partnership with Hot Wheels, a Mattel, Inc. brand, to collaborate on the production of 12 anodized-looking Hot Wheels SPECTRAFLAME colors in the Vibrance Collection for use in automotive refinishing.

Some Vibrance Collection products are currently available. The launch will continue to roll out during spring/summer 2004 and beyond.
